I’ve been making archival, carefully crafted fine art photographs in Vermont and New Hampshire for over 30 years. Through this period I’ve worked with a view camera and 4 x 5 inch film, medium format, in my own darkroom, and now I’m finding that with pigment-ink prints on fine art paper I’m getting (after long days) prints that surpass what I was able to pull after long sessions in the darkroom.
Although good technique and equipment may be important in conveying a strong statement, technique is in the service of the message, a means and not an end. The point is: can an image ring us like a bell, create a resonance with the world? The visual appearance of a finished piece is more like a trick to create that impact. The technology is in the service of the emotional experience, the connection with a bigger view of the world.
My images may often be of ordinary landscapes and objects. Though I have traveled as far as Nepal and made good photographs there, most of my work is done a very short distance from my house. Though ordinary, when seen deeply and well the ordinary hopefully shimmers and transforms. We see through it to something deeper and feel something.
